To consider a primary source a source must be
vovikov84 [41]

a primary source is a source from the time and place of the event, like a photograph that was taken of a president from 1920. If it was something like a book written in 2015 about the picture from 1920, that would be a secondary source. Hope this helps!

How were taxes collected in Mesopotamia?
Alika [10]

Answer:

The earliest tax records known were from the ancient Mesopotamian city-state of Lagash in modern day Iraq, and were made in soft clay.

The primary focus of early property taxation was land and its production value and the taxes were often paid with a portion of the crop yield, or some other food.
